Peaceful Jianghu - Chapter 136

Chapter 136

"Thank you for the compliment." Feng Wuyou didn't even want to look at the dying Xue Beihai again. He turned around and looked at Xiao Dao and Xue Beifan with his venomous eyes.

"Beifan, are you badly injured?" Feng Wuyou asked with concern, but Xiaodao found it extremely strange.

Seeing that Xue Beifan showed no gratitude and was instead fiercely protecting Yan Xiaodao behind him, Feng Wuyou's eyes flashed with malice. "Kill that girl behind you!"

Xiao Dao was so angry he wanted to jump up and curse.

Xue Beifan shook his head. "Impossible."

“I killed your elder brother for you!” Feng Wuyou patted his chest. “Do you know how much I’ve sacrificed for you?”

Xue Beifan chuckled, "You're not doing this for me, you're doing it for yourself."

"What did you say?!" Feng Wuyou drew his dagger. "I'll kill that brat behind you first!" With that, he leaped to Xiaodao's side.

Xue Beifan and Xiao Dao were both surprised; Feng Wuyou's kung fu was so good.

Xiao Dao pulled the injured Xue Beifan aside and dodged Feng Wuyou's dagger, while also noticing her withered wrist.

"How old are you this year?" Xiao Dao suddenly asked.

Feng Wuyou was taken aback, and a look of resentment appeared on his face. "Shut up!"

"Oh!" Yan Xiaodao suddenly realized, "You're an old monster! You're probably in your fifties or sixties, aren't you?! Look, the skin on your arms is all peeling off."

"You brat, shut up!" Feng Wuyou said angrily.

"Ha, shameless! At your age, still pestering young people. Old grass eating young cow, no, withered vegetables eating young cow!" Xiao Dao was clearly trying to provoke Feng Wuyou. Feng Wuyou's eyebrows shot up. "You brat, today I'll tear your mouth apart..."

"Feng Wuyou!" Before she could finish speaking, Xiaodao made a face at her, "Ugly old monster!"

Feng Wuyou was so anxious that he raised his knife. He dodged the attack with a swift movement, no longer needing Xue Beifan's protection, and lightly tapped a spot on the ground with his foot.

Yan Xiaodao's provocation of Feng Wuyou at this critical moment was not without reason. She had already devised a plan to lure Feng Wuyou into the trap, eliminate her as quickly as possible, and then leave with Xue Beifan.

"Ah!" Feng Wuyou took a step forward, then realized she was unsteady on her feet, knowing she had stepped on a trap. She leaped up quickly. She knew Xiaodao was skilled in traps and that she might have fallen into a trap, but it was too late. Xiaodao saw that she was airborne, far from any village or shop, with nowhere to put leverage, making her a sitting duck. He raised his hand and threw his dagger at a square brick on the roof of the boat.

After a click, all was quiet.

Xiao Dao flashed in front of Xue Beifan and opened his red paper umbrella with a "bang".

In an instant... arrows rained down.

"Ah!" Feng Wuyou's scream rang out, and Xue Beifan saw arrows raining down all around. It was clear that the knife had triggered the mechanism. The red paper umbrella was impervious to swords and spears. This method was truly ingenious!

Xue Beifan wasn't seriously injured, just a little dizzy. Once the arrow volley had passed, Xiao Dao closed his umbrella, and Feng Wuyou was already lying to the side, riddled with arrows.

Xiao Dao turned to look at Xue Beifan, "Are you alright..."

Before he could finish speaking, Xue Beifan shoved him to the ground. A flying knife pierced Xue Beifan's shoulder blade, the crimson blood stinging the knife's eyes.

"Xue Beifan!"

Xue Beifan pulled out an arrow that had fallen beside him, threw it back, and a scream was heard... Xue Fu, who had just ambushed the two men, fell from the top of the ship, struck by the arrow.

"Xue Beifan!" Xiao Dao supported Xue Beifan, whose shoulder had been pierced by a bullet, her hands covered in blood, leaving her at a loss.

Xue Beifan chuckled hoarsely, "Why are you still calling me by my full name? It's not affectionate at all. At least call me Beifan or something, let's hear it..."

Xiao Dao started crying, "Are you still busy being a pervert? Stop talking..."

"Actually, not getting hurt in the martial arts world is nothing special, it doesn't make people happy at all..." Xue Beifan said unconsciously to himself, "It would feel better to take this knife for you."

Little Knife's tears fell onto his face. "You're so stupid!"

As soon as he finished speaking, a whooshing sound was heard.

Not far away, a black, withered humanoid figure slowly began to move, crawling towards them on all fours like a wild beast.

Xiao Dao was shocked—it was Xue Beihai! Impossible, Xue Beihai, who had lost his heart, was still alive.

Xiao Dao gripped the red paper umbrella tightly, protecting Xue Beihai with the other, watching nervously.

"Blood!" Xue Beihai suddenly leaped up like a demon, "Give me blood..."

Just as he lunged into the air, and Xiao Dao thought his life was about to end, a figure appeared, leaping through the air. A golden sword was drawn and swept horizontally, severing Xue Beihai's hideous head at the neck. With a "thud," the head fell to the ground and rolled to Xiao Dao's feet.

Another white figure arrived and kicked Xue Beihai's corpse... The headless, heartless body fell into the sea. Soon, blood gushed forth, and countless fish, large and small, immediately gathered, thrashing and devouring Xue Beihai's flesh.

"A knife!"

Xiao Dao looked up and saw Lou Xiaoyue land beside her.

"Xiaoyue?" Xiaodao finally realized that it was Hao Jinfeng and Chonghua who had just beheaded Xue Beihai and kicked the corpse into the water.

"How come you..." Xiao Dao asked in surprise.

"The three of us split up and followed Feng Wuyou, Su Ji, and Xue Fu, and that's how we got here."

Hao Jinfeng and Chonghua lifted Xue Beifan up. "Come on, we know the exit!"

Xiao Dao finally breathed a sigh of relief, feeling her legs go weak. Xiao Yue supported her and complained, "Why didn't you say anything before coming in? You're being too formal!"

Xiao Dao also felt a little apologetic. He had really survived this ordeal. Looking at Xue Beifan in front of him, he had lost consciousness and fallen into a deep sleep, perhaps due to excessive blood loss or because a huge weight had been lifted from his chest.

...

When Xue Beifan woke up again, he opened his eyes and saw the ceiling of the guest room bed. He moved his shoulder and felt a needle-like pain. He looked up and saw a person holding his chin and looking at him.

"Hey!" Xue Beifan was startled and jumped up, pulling at his wound and wincing in pain.

The man sitting at the table laughed heartily with satisfaction, "Finally, you're awake. Now I can finally leave."

The person sitting at the table talking to him was neither Xiaodao nor Chonghua, but Wang Bibo.

Xue Beifan touched the wound, which had already been bandaged, and looked at him in confusion, "What are you doing here? Where's my Xiaodao?"

Wang Bibo pouted, "Your Xiaodao and Hao Jinfeng have gone back to Jiangnan."

"What?" Xue Beifan was startled, then recalled, "How long have I been unconscious? A year and a half?"

Wang Bibo looked at him, her lips twitched, and she held up three fingers. "Only three days."

"Then... Chonghua and Lou Xiaoyue?"

"They went back to Chonghua Tower to handle the wedding arrangements." Wang Bibo stroked his chin. "Xiaodao asked me to watch over you until you wake up, then I can leave too."

Xue Beifan sighed in frustration, “So heartless… they didn’t even wait for me.” With that, he turned over to get out of bed.

Where are you going?

"Go find Little Knife."

"No." Wang Bibo waved her hand. "Xiao Dao told you not to look for her for now."

Xue Beifan frowned deeply, "Why..."

"She told you to recover from your injury and take care of your business before making a decision." With that, she stood up.

Xue Beifan sat on the edge of the bed, lost in thought.

Wang Bibo walked to the door and said, "By the way, Xiao Dao treated your injuries before."

Xue Beifan touched the gauze on his wound.

“There’s more.” Wang Bibo reluctantly pointed to under his pillow, “That girl said she left something for you.” After saying that, he sighed, “Alas, poor me… all alone.”

He hummed incessantly, head bowed, and strolled away dejectedly.

Xue Beifan was puzzled. He reached under his pillow and pulled out a cloth bag. The velvet bag was exquisite, with a little kitten embroidered on it, looking very lively. Xue Beifan stared at it and thought it looked exactly like Xiao Dao.

Open the cloth bag, hold it in your hand, and pour it out...

A small pendant fell into Xue Beifan's hand. The blue agate stone had even and beautiful cracks. It didn't seem very valuable, but it was very exquisite. Three words were engraved on it: "Six Ounces of Heart".

Xue Beifan stared blankly for a long time, grinning foolishly at the pendant.

[Fate Brings Us Together]

A wedding was held in a small town in Jiangnan where spring was in full bloom.
